UK Inflation Hits 3.1 Percent in August, Matches Forecasts
The UK's annual inflation rate rose to 3.1 percent in August from 2.9 percent in July, according to data released by the Office for National Statistics on September 16.
This increase of 0.5 percent from the previous month was in line with market forecasts and follows a 0.3 percent rise in July.
The annual core inflation rate, which excludes energy, food, alcohol, and tobacco, stood at 2.6 percent, matching expectations.
